Reggae superstar Protoje continues his prolific year as he officially announces the release date for his upcoming album, Art of Acceptance (AOA), set to drop on April 17.
The announcement was made on Tuesday alongside the unveiling of the project’s official trailer, offering fans an early glimpse into the direction of the album, which was first revealed earlier this year.
Leading the project is “At We Feet,” featuring Damian Marley. Released in January, the track has already surpassed three million views in just three weeks, marking their first-ever collaboration. The project also includes previously released tracks “Big 45” and “Feel It.”
In support of the album, Protoje will embark on a major international tour beginning March 14. The European leg launches on March 19, followed by a U.S. run that includes a notable April 22 performance alongside Stephen Marley, setting the stage for an active and high-profile year ahead.
Art of Acceptance will mark Protoje’s seventh studio album, arriving three years after his acclaimed 2023 release, In Search of Zion.
The reggae singer is also gearing up for his Lost In Time Festival, transforming it into a two-day event scheduled for February 28 and March 1. The festival will be headlined by Chronixx, Lila Iké, and Jesse Royal, alongside Protoje himself.
